FORMER PREMIER LEAGUE ace Tom Davies is set to be without a club this summer after Sheffield United confirmed his departure.
The 27-year-old midfielder will leave Bramall Lane when his contract expires at the end of the 2025/26 season.

Davies has spent three years with the Blades after joining following their promotion to the top flight in 2023.
He was brought in by then-boss as United prepared for life back in the Premier League.
But his time in South Yorkshire is now coming to an end, with the club opting not to extend his stay.
A Sheffield United statement read: “Tom Davies will be leaving the club at the end of the 2025/26 season having spent three seasons with the club.”
Davies, now 27, has been a well-liked figure behind the scenes during his stint at Bramall Lane.

The midfielder has been heavily involved in the club’s Community Foundation work, particularly around mental health awareness.
United were quick to recognise his efforts off the field as well as on it.
Boss and club officials thanked Davies for his service during his time at the club.
They also wished him the best as he prepares for the next chapter of his career.
